Job Description:

Questify Fitness is looking for a dynamic and highly organized Event Coordinator to manage and execute fitness-related events, workshops, and promotions. The Event Coordinator will be responsible for planning, coordinating, and overseeing all aspects of events to ensure they run smoothly and successfully, while enhancing the Questify brand and customer experience.

Key Responsibilities

  • Plan, organize, and execute fitness events, workshops, and promotional activities.
  • Collaborate with the marketing team to develop event concepts that align with the brand's objectives and target audience.
  • Coordinate event logistics, including venue selection, setup, catering, transportation, and equipment rental.
  • Manage event timelines, budgets, and schedules to ensure successful delivery within set constraints.
  • Communicate with vendors, sponsors, and partners to negotiate contracts and secure resources.
  • Oversee the promotion of events through social media, email campaigns, and other marketing channels to maximize attendance.
  • Serve as the primary point of contact for all event participants, ensuring a high level of customer service before, during, and after the event.
  • Coordinate and supervise staff, volunteers, and contractors during events to ensure seamless execution.
  • Collect and analyze post-event feedback and metrics to evaluate the success of the event and identify areas for improvement.
  • Ensure compliance with legal, health, and safety regulations for events.
  • Maintain accurate records and documentation of all events, including budgets, contracts, and schedules.
